Australia’s amount of plastic waste surges as recycling rates fail to improve

Plastic waste in Australia surged to 3.2 million tonnes in 2023-24, with recycling rates stagnating at just 14.1% despite the waste volume doubling since 2005. Packaging accounts for 39% of all plastic waste, highlighting a systemic issue that experts insist cannot be solved through recycling alone but requires fundamental changes to product design and supply chains.
